三分钟带你了解什么是编程

不及物动词 其他 20

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程是一种创造性的活动,通过编写一系列指令来告诉计算机如何执行特定的任务。它是一门可以让我们与计算机进行交互的技能。在现代社会中,编程已经成为一种重要的技术能力,被广泛应用于各个领域。

    首先,编程是一种语言。就像我们与他人交流需要使用语言一样,编程语言是我们与计算机交流的工具。常见的编程语言包括Python、Java、C++等。每种编程语言都有自己的特点和用途,选择合适的编程语言取决于你想要实现的目标和项目需求。

    其次,编程是一种逻辑思维的过程。在编程中,我们需要通过逻辑思考来解决问题和设计算法。编程帮助我们培养逻辑思维能力,训练我们的脑袋去思考问题的解决方案。编程教会我们如何将复杂的问题分解为简单的步骤,并按照逻辑顺序进行解决。

    第三,编程是一种创造力的表达方式。编程不仅仅是为了解决问题,还可以用于创造新的东西。通过编程,我们可以开发各种应用程序、网站、游戏等。编程的创造性体现在我们可以根据自己的想法和需求来设计和开发自己的项目。

    此外,编程还是一种团队合作的能力。在实际的项目中,编程往往需要多人合作,共同完成一个复杂的任务。团队合作需要良好的沟通和协调能力,编程也培养了我们的这些能力。

    总之,编程是一种语言、逻辑思维、创造力和团队合作的综合能力。通过学习编程,我们可以更好地与计算机进行交互,解决问题,创造新的东西,并与他人合作完成项目。对于个人发展和职业发展来说,掌握编程技能无疑是一种重要的竞争优势。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程是一种创造性的活动,它是通过编写计算机程序来实现特定任务的过程。编程涉及使用编程语言来编写指令,告诉计算机如何执行特定的操作。以下是关于编程的五个关键点。

    第一,编程语言。编程语言是一套规则和符号,用于编写计算机程序。常见的编程语言包括Python、C++、Java、JavaScript等。每种编程语言都有自己的语法和特点,开发者需要选择适合自己需求的编程语言。

    第二,算法和逻辑。编程涉及解决问题的算法和逻辑。算法是一组步骤,用于解决特定问题。开发者需要思考并设计算法,然后将其转化为可执行的代码。逻辑是指程序的流程和条件,包括循环、条件语句等。开发者需要合理地组织代码,以达到预期的目标。

    第三,软件开发过程。编程通常是软件开发过程的一部分。软件开发过程包括需求分析、设计、编码、测试和维护等阶段。开发者需要与团队合作,按照软件开发生命周期的要求进行工作。

    第四,问题解决能力。编程要求开发者具备良好的问题解决能力。开发者需要分析问题,找到最佳的解决方案,并将其转化为代码。这需要开发者具备逻辑思维和创造力。

    第五,应用领域。编程在各个领域都有广泛的应用。例如,网站开发、移动应用开发、数据分析、人工智能等。通过编程,开发者可以创造各种各样的应用程序,满足不同领域的需求。

    总结起来,编程是一种创造性的活动,通过编写计算机程序来实现特定任务。它需要使用编程语言,理解算法和逻辑,具备问题解决能力,参与软件开发过程,并在不同的应用领域中发挥作用。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程是一种通过编写计算机程序来实现特定任务的过程。它是计算机科学的核心领域之一,也是现代科技发展的重要基石。编程使我们能够利用计算机的强大计算能力和处理能力来解决各种问题,实现自动化和智能化。

    本文将用三分钟带你了解什么是编程,包括编程的定义、编程的基本概念、编程的流程和常用编程语言。

    一、编程的定义

    编程是一种通过编写计算机程序来告诉计算机如何执行特定任务的过程。它涉及到使用编程语言来编写代码,并通过编译或解释器将代码转换为计算机能够理解和执行的指令。编程可以用于开发各种软件应用程序,包括网站、手机应用、游戏等。

    二、编程的基本概念

    1. 算法:算法是指解决问题或执行任务的一系列步骤。在编程中,我们需要设计和实现算法来完成特定的任务。

    2. 变量:变量是用于存储和表示数据的容器。在编程中,我们可以声明变量并为其分配值,然后可以在程序中使用这些变量来存储和操作数据。

    3. 数据类型:数据类型定义了变量可以存储的数据的种类和范围。常见的数据类型包括整数、浮点数、字符串、布尔值等。

    4. 控制流程:控制流程用于控制程序的执行顺序。常见的控制流程结构包括条件语句(if-else语句)、循环语句(for循环、while循环)和函数(子程序)调用。

    三、编程的流程

    编程的流程可以分为以下几个步骤:

    1. 理解问题:首先,我们需要明确理解问题的要求和目标。这包括确定输入和输出的数据,以及需要执行的特定任务。

    2. 设计算法:接下来,我们需要设计解决问题的算法。这包括确定所需的数据结构、变量和控制流程,并将其表示为伪代码或流程图。

    3. 编写代码:在理解问题和设计算法之后,我们可以使用编程语言编写代码。根据设计的算法,我们可以使用相应的语法和语义来编写代码。

    4. 调试和测试:编写完代码后,我们需要进行调试和测试,以确保程序能够正确地执行任务。这包括检查代码中的错误和逻辑问题,并进行单元测试和集成测试。

    5. 优化和改进:如果代码能够正确运行,我们可以考虑对代码进行优化和改进,以提高程序的性能和效率。这包括使用更好的算法和数据结构,减少代码的复杂性等。

    四、常用的编程语言

    编程语言是一种用于编写计算机程序的形式化语言。常用的编程语言包括:

    1. C/C++:C语言是一种低级语言,它提供了对计算机硬件的底层访问。C++是在C语言的基础上扩展出的一种面向对象的编程语言。

    2. Java:Java是一种跨平台的编程语言,它可以在不同的操作系统上运行。它具有简单易学、可靠性高和丰富的库支持等特点。

    3. Python:Python是一种高级的、解释性的编程语言,它具有简洁易读、功能强大和丰富的库支持等特点。Python常用于科学计算、人工智能和数据分析等领域。

    4. JavaScript:JavaScript是一种用于网页开发的脚本语言,它可以在网页上实现交互和动态效果。

    总结:

    编程是一种通过编写计算机程序来实现特定任务的过程。它涉及到算法设计、变量和数据类型、控制流程等基本概念。编程的流程包括理解问题、设计算法、编写代码、调试测试和优化改进。常用的编程语言包括C/C++、Java、Python和JavaScript等。通过学习编程,我们可以利用计算机的强大能力解决各种实际问题,推动科技的发展和创新。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部